Synopsis

A detailed study of the history and architecture of St. Botolph's Priory, a medieval religious institution located in the town of Colchester, England. Peers draws on primary sources and archaeological evidence to provide insights into the daily life of the monks who lived and worked at the priory, as well as the broader social and political context in which the institution operated.
